Summary The IT Medical Technician supports healthcare-related instructional technology, clinical simulation equipment, and technical support of skills labs. This position has an integral role in the proper installation, maintenance, and general operation of high, mid, and low-fidelity simulation equipment, task trainers, audiovisual equipment, immersive rooms, and computers used in the training of allied health, nursing, and EMS programs. The IT Medical Technician collaborates with faculty, staff, and IT personnel to maintain reliable and compliant technology systems that support student learning and realistic clinical simulation environments.
EXAMPLE OF DUTIES Essential Duties and Responsibilities include the following. Other duties may be assigned.Install, configure, and maintain computer hardware, software, and medical IT systems. Troubleshoot technical issues related to computers, networks, printers, and medical devices. Maintain network connectivity for medical equipment and office systems. Perform software updates, backups, and system maintenance.Ensure compliance with HIPAA and healthcare data security standards. Provide technical support and training to healthcare faculty and staff.Monitor system performance and resolve technical problems promptly. Assist with cybersecurity measures and data protection procedures. Document technical issues, repairs, and maintenance activities. Coordinate with vendors and IT staff regarding equipment and software support.Document technical procedures, configurations, and support tickets.Maintain inventory of IT and medical simulation training equipment.Maintain orderliness and cleanliness of laboratory facilities.Collaborate with Health Sciences faculty and staff to ensure technology supports curriculum requirements.May require occasional evening or weekend support.Performs other job-related duties as assigned in support of the College’s goals and core values.Supervisory Responsibilities: This job has no supervisory responsibilities.
